Causes of engine damage
One of the most preventable causes of engine damage is a lack of oil in the engine. This causes the engine’s moving parts to grind together and cause severe damage. Your vehicle can also experience damage from misfires, an explosion event that occurs in your engine’s combustion chamber. This can be caused by an issue with the timing, air/fuel ratio, or spark ignition. This isn’t an issue, but continuous misfires can lead to significant damage over time. A hydro-locked engine could also be a culprit for engine damage. This is when your vehicle gets submerged in water that is too deep, such as a flash flood, and water gets sucked into the engine. Water cannot be compressed, so it can cause significant issues; it is best to avoid deep water that is more than a couple of inches deep if possible. An overheating engine is the most common cause of engine damage, as issues with your cooling system can cause the engine to get too hot and make the metal components bend or warp and seize the engine altogether. To prevent his damage, keep an eye on your engine temperature gauge and have your cooling system checked periodically.

How Does an Alternator Work?
A vehicle is made up of countless different parts that all work together to cater to the engine to run the vehicle. The alternator component powers most of the electrical parts of the vehicle while it runs or sits idle. The alternator is made of electrical power referred to as a Direct Current (DC) that supplies the headlights, electrical steering, windshield wipers, radio, and a few other functions with energy. An alternator turns mechanical energy into electricity, giving the drive belt power when an engine is running. The drive belt or serpentine belt shifts power to the engine and other parts such as the alternator. Using a pulley system and tensioner device, the serpentine belt constantly runs as the vehicle runs, and that rotational power motivates other parts to run. The serpentine belt leans on the pulley system while it turns the alternator’s rotor shaft. The rotor shaft also transmits electrical power toward the engine. The rotor shaft spins the magnets that are in place to generate what is called an Alternating Current (AC). The alternating current sends currents to the alternator’s rectifier component that converts the AC power into DC power. All this process is what makes a vehicle’s electrical system function.

How Does a Vehicle Start?
The starter motor uses power to turn the vehicle into running mode in preparation for drive. The starter requires a heavy electric current which then relies on the power of the battery and alternator. The alternator and battery work parallel to supply the vehicle with a balanced and optimal level of electrical power for engine ignition. When the key turns, the engine rolls over with the starters’ help to fire the spark plugs, and the spark plugs do just that, spark and send air and fuel towards ignition. A vehicle’s AC system is made of such parts: the compressor, condenser, accumulator, thermal expansion valve, and evaporator. All have different responsibilities that cater to the function of the A/C system.
The Role of Each AC component
The compressor pressurizes the refrigerant that cools the air and moves the air to the condenser. In turn, the condenser reduces the temperature and pressure of all hot gas that may come from the refrigerant and then transfers that cooled liquid to the accumulator. The existence of the accumulator depends on the vehicle model type simply because this component is only there if there is also a thermal expansion valve. This specific part separates the gas from the liquid while the accumulator monitors and controls the amount of refrigerant that goes into the evaporator that stores any excess refrigerant, blocks debris, and removes unwanted moisture. The thermal valve that works hand in hand with the accumulator controls the amount of pressure and temperature of the AC system and determines the amount of refrigerant that should go into the evaporator. The last possible component of an AC system is the evaporator which is in complete control of keeping the air cool by working with the refrigerant before blowing it into the vehicle’s vents.

These failures can play a part in some of the signals a vehicle may give if it is time to make AC repairs. Freon is the liquid refrigerant in each vehicle that cools the heated air. If a driver notices Freon leaking from the cooling system, that may be a sign that the AC system needs repairs. Any small hole or crack that allows leakage can prevent the air from cooling. If you are operating your vehicle and notice strange noises, foul odors, a damp floor, or temperature changes, these are also signs of AC repair. Rattling, banging, or humming can indicate a failed compressor clutch or another major component failure. Musty, moldy, and mildewy smells are usually due to dirt, debris, or all three building up within the AC vents. The AC evaporator unit draws in warm air and permits water vapor to drain onto the road during operation. If the evaporator unit gets clogged with debris, there is nowhere else for the water to go. In turn, water leaks onto the vehicle’s floor and creates moldy odors. When a driver notices that the air runs cold and then warm, that can also be due to a small refrigerant leak because, over time, any loss of coolant will result in less cooled air or a blown fuse within the actual AC unit.

The Importance of Seasonal Vehicle Tune-Ups
Vehicle tune-ups are a must for any and every driver. Regardless of your vehicle’s age, making sure it’s in tip-top shape can help in its overall longevity. But what composes of a tune-up? Whether you’re a new driver or need a refresher, it’s good to be in the know!
The Million-Dollar Question: What is a tune-up?
Tune-ups are routine maintenance procedures where the mechanic thoroughly examines a vehicle’s engine. They’re primarily checking for dirty, worn, or faulty parts. The goal is to reduce any issues a driver may face on the road by replacing parts that aren’t working optimally. A mechanic will be able to determine if a car needs a tune-up based on a visual inspection or a simple test.
What consists of a tune-up?
Depending on the auto repair shop, a tune-up may differ based on timing, the clientele, and the vehicle’s model and age. However, mechanics usually follow a simple checklist when it comes to a standard tune-up:
- Changing the vehicular filters, including the air filter, the cabin filter, or the oil filter
- Replacing ignition parts such as coils, wires, spark plugs, etc.
- Maintaining the vehicle’s auxiliary systems with a new belt and hose
- Replacing proper fluids like motor oil, coolant, and brake fluid
Those are the main steps that mechanics will follow, but it does depend on the shop you decide on.
When should I get a vehicle tune-up?
According to most mechanics and auto repair shops, it would depend on your vehicle’s age. It should get tuned up every 10,000 to 12,000 miles annually if it’s an older model. Newer models should get a tune-up every 25,000 miles, but some can last longer.
